When was your business established?  

GS HYDRO UK was established in 1974, originally founded in Finland and at the turn of 2017 became part of the Interpump Group. Listed on the Milan stock exchange with over 10,000 employees and covering over 35 geographies, GS Hydro are now one of 115 subsidiaries that have group synergies in fluid transfer solutions servicing hydraulic and high-pressure piping systems. Within the UK, GS Hydro has three strategic locations which as been formed in both organic and growth through acquisition. 

Give us the elevator pitch for your business.

Spanning over 50 years, at GS HYDRO, we specialise in providing innovative and sustainable piping solutions that’s transversal across many industries, applications and geographies.

Our advanced ‘non welded’ technology and commitment to pressure system integrity ensure efficient fluid transport for projects in oil and gas, maritime, drilling, M.O.D as well as industries and utilities. From ad hoc pressure system repairs, to full design, implementation and commissioning of new systems. We service our clients with our solution based technology offers full project life cycle support.

Who are your customers?

We partner with various sectors, including construction, energy, and water management, servicing both public and private organizations. From dealing directly with operators / asset owners, through to the engineering bodies that supports them. More locally from our Aberdeen business unit, our weldless flange connection solution, technically, is widely mature within most operators and their assets within the UKCS.
